Transconductor and integrator circuits for integrated bipolar video frequency filters

Abstract
This paper,describes,novel,transconductor,and,an integrator circuits which,can,be,used,in integrated video,frequency,filters in,bipolar,technology.,The transconductor,consists,of a parallel connection,of a passive nominal transconductance and,an active variable transconductance, resulting in good high frequency performance,up to 70 MHz and,less than 1% linearity error for input signals up,to,2Vpp. In the,integrator an,operational,transconductance,amplifier circuit is used,which,provides,tunable,integrator,phase. Simulation results of,all circuits,and,of,a,fifth order,elliptic lowpass,filter with,a,nominal,cutoff frequency of 5 MHz are presented.
